titleOfInvention | Voltage converter and systems including same |
abstract | A voltage converter includes an output circuit having a high side device and a low side device which can be formed on a single die (ie, a (Power Die))and connected to each other through a semiconductor substrate. Both the high side device and the low side device can include lateral diffused metal oxide semiconductor (LDMOS) transistors. Because both output transistors include the same type of transistors, the two devices can be formed simultaneously, thereby reducing the number of photomasks over other voltage converter designs. The voltage converter can further include a controller circuit on a different die which can be electrically coupled to, and co-packaged with, the PowerDie. |
